Where each one falls short

Documented limitations, not opinions. Every one is a constraint you would hit in normal use.

Meteomatics

  • Higher cost compared to free or freemium weather APIs for basic use cases

Planet Labs

  • Planet publishes no price for its monitoring subscriptions: no rate per square kilometre, no minimum area and no commitment length appears on the product page
  • Access is sold only through a subscription scaled by sales to the customer's stated needs, so there is no self service purchase
  • Every pricing route on the page is a contact sales button

Meteomatics: What weather data does Meteomatics provide?

Meteomatics provides global forecast and historical weather data through a RESTful API and WMS/WFS-compatible interface, with custom weather models including EURO1k covering Europe at 1km resolution.
